This Item SHIPS FREE anywhere in the USA Saint Antoine Daniel, a priest, one of the eight North American Martyrs, was a French Jesuit missionary who worked among the Hurons and founded a school for Native American boys in Quebec. Fr. Daniel was Martyred by a party of Iroquois at the Indian village of Teanaustaye near Hillsdale, Ontario.
